HARTT has helped a municipality change their unethical views of trap & kill for their uncontrolled community cat issue, to a cost effective & humane alternative of TNR (Trap, Neuter & Return). In five months of the TNR ordinance & effort of HARTT & their volunteer, the municipality had saved 110 community cats & $32,400.00 of tax payor money that would have gone to euthanize these cats. These now fixed, vaccinated & ear tipped community cats are thriving in a managed, controlled colony. A change in the mind set of community cats has been noted in the municipality... people aren’t hiding their colonies, people are getting help with their colonies, people are embracing the only humane alternative to gaining control of a community issue! Without HARTT leading the way in one township, thousands of cats would have been killed, colonies would have gone unmanaged & the stigma of ferals would still exsist! Now, because of HARTT & just one municipality being a role model township, other townships have requested HARTT to help their town gain control of a community issue in a cost effective & humane alternative!
